LAB_002
MULTI-COLOR

Four colors can cost more than four times the thinking

Color changes can add purge material and machine time. A strong multi-color model uses color intentionally instead of treating every face like a paint canvas.

LAB_003
DESIGN

The strongest orientation may not be the prettiest

Layer direction affects both surface finish and how a part handles force. Review means balancing appearance, strength, supports and dimensional needs.

LAB_005
MATERIAL

PLA and heat: know the limit

PLA is brilliant for many indoor prints but can soften in hot environments. A dashboard, direct heat source or safety-critical use needs careful material judgment.

LAB_006
PROTOTYPING

Tolerance is the tiny gap that makes parts work

Two parts designed at exactly the same size often will not fit. Real printed assemblies need intentional clearance based on motion, orientation and expected finish.
